National: Sadness as two motorcyclists killed in crashes

written by Staff Writer May 24, 2023
FacebookTweetLinkedInPrint

Two people have been killed following separate motorbike crashes overnight.

The tragedies claimed the lives of two men in Westmeath and Cork.

A man in his 20s died on the Dublin Road in Athlone at around 2.20am.

A man in his 20s was killed in a collision in the Kilmartins Roundabout area on the Dublin road in Athlone at around 2.20am this morning.

Gardaí are appealing for any witnesses, or anyone travelling in the Kilmartins Roundabout area of Athlone between 2am and 2.30am and who may have video footage (including dash cam) to contact Athlone Garda Station on 090 649 2600, the Garda Confidential Line on 1800 666 111, or any garda station.

Meanwhile, a man in his 40s died following a collision between a motorbike and a tractor at Gooseberryhill, Newmarket, at around 8.15pm last night.

The road remains closed for a technical examination and diversions are in place.

Gardaí are appealing for any witnesses, particularly any road users with video footage (including dash cam) and who were travelling in the Gooseberryhill area between 7.45pm and 8.30pm yesterday to contact Mallow Garda Station on 022 31450, the Garda Confidential Line on 1800 666 111, or any garda station.
